Abu Dhabi announces opening of Guggenheim Abu Dhabi on 11 December 2026, boosting cultural tourism and regional investment
Executive summary: Abu Dhabi’s Department of Culture and Tourism announced the Guggenheim Abu Dhabi will open on December 11, 2026. The opening completes the Saadiyat Island cultural district and is projected to draw significant tourism, boosting the emirate’s hospitality and related sectors.
Who is involved: Abu Dhabi Department of Culture and Tourism, Guggenheim Museum, and the Tourism Development & Investment Company (TDIC).
Likely next: Final fit‑out work will conclude in Q4 2026, followed by a pre‑opening marketing campaign and ticket sales launch several months before the December opening.
Abu Dhabi’s Department of Culture and Tourism revealed that the Guggenheim Abu Dhabi museum will open to the public on December 11, 2026. The announcement confirms the completion of the long‑planned Saadiyat Island cultural district, which already hosts the Louvre Abu Dhabi. The move is expected to draw international visitors and stimulate demand for hospitality, construction and art‑related services in the emirate.
